Abstract

The invention provides a gas recovery type POGO suppressor for a liquid rocket. The gas recovery type POGO suppressor for the liquid rocket is installed between an engine propellant inlet and a propellant conveying pipe, and comprises a main body, a gas inlet system, an exhaust system and a rocket central controller; the main body communicates with a propellant storage tank of the liquid rocket through the propellant conveying pipe; the gas inlet system directly introduces gas of a gas cylinder of a pressurization system of the the liquid rocket to the main body; the exhaust system directly exhausts the gas in the main body into a gas cushion of the propellant storage tank; and the rocket central controller controls the gas inlet system and the exhaust system, so that the gas flow of the gas inlet system is matched with that of the exhaust system, and a constant-volume gas cavity is formed in the main body. The gas recovery type POGO suppressor for the liquid rocket provided by the invention solves the problems that an existing metal film box type POGO suppressor is small in volume, low in bearing capacity and cannot work in an energy changeable mode.

Description

technical field [0001] The invention relates to liquid rocket POGO suppressor technology, in particular to a gas recovery type liquid rocket POGO suppressor. Background technique [0002] The POGO suppressor is a key device for suppressing the POGO effect (that is, longitudinally coupled vibration) of a large liquid launch vehicle. It is generally installed between the propellant delivery pipe and the propellant inlet of the engine. Through the flexible gas chamber, the natural frequency of the propellant delivery system is reduced, so that the natural frequency of the propellant delivery system and the natural frequency of the rocket body structure are separated from each other to achieve Inhibit the POGO effect of the rocket, and avoid failures such as load damage, astronaut discomfort, abnormal shutdown of the rocket engine, and even damage to the rocket body.
